Bachelor's Degree or Higher in Fillmore County, Nebraska

Fillmore County, Nebraska has a bachelor's degree or higher of 22.9%, which ranks #1,519 of 3,222 out of 3,222 counties nationwide. This is 32.1% below the national value of 33.7%.

Within Nebraska, Fillmore County ranks #60 of 93 out of 93 counties. This places it in the 53th percentile nationally.

Percentage of the population aged 25+ with a bachelor's degree or higher. All data comes from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ates for 2024.
